22 Tex. Admin. Code § 181.3 - Compliance Process

(a) The compliance officer shall provide notice to the licensee of an initial meeting to review terms and conditions of the non-disciplinary or disciplinary action and the compliance process.
(b) At the initial meeting, the compliance officer will provide the licensee with a copy of the non-disciplinary or disciplinary action and other written information, including protocols for compliance with each term and condition.
(c) The compliance officer will meet with the licensee on a periodic and random basis and provide ongoing compliance reviews. The compliance reviews may be unannounced. The meetings may be conducted at a practice location or other location to verify compliance, and the time, date, and location of all visits are to be determined by staff unless otherwise agreed to by staff.

The provisions of this §181.3 adopted to be effective March 4, 1998, 23 TexReg 1950; amended to be adopted March 7, 2002, 27 TexReg 1488; amended to be effective September 20, 2007, 32 TexReg 6315; Adopted by Texas Register, Volume 50, Number 02, January 10, 2025, TexReg 0377, eff. 1/9/2025
